Description
The Cullen Trust for the Performing Arts operates as a public charitable trust to benefit performing arts institutions in Texas, specifically those within the Greater Metropolitan Houston area. Its mission involves supporting these institutions and promoting their growth through various means.
Related structure
The Cullen Trust for the Performing Arts is a subordinate organization under Houston Ballet Foundation.

Program areas at The Cullen Trust for the Performing Arts

The Cullen Trust for the Performing Arts is a public charitable trust created as a supporting organization for the benefit of performing arts institutions in the State of Texas, primarily for institutions in the Greater Metropolitan Houston area. The Trust Agreement governing The Cullen Trust for the Performing Arts provides that each of the beneficiaries must be an organization that is described in section 501(c)(3) and is other than a private foundation within the meaning of section 509(a). In this Form 990 all section references are to sections of the Internal Revenue Code unless otherwise noted. As a matter of policy, the Trust does not make grants to organizations that are supporting organizations within the meaning of section 509(a)(3).
